How it computes

  • Compare — two-proportion z-test, α=.05 two-sided, 80% power, per arm. Reproduces deck 3's "~2,500 for 3%→4.5%" (2,518) and deck 4's "~1,150 for 2%→4%" (1,141).
  • Screen — one-sided single-arm test of the baseline against the live threshold, α=.05, 80% power. Cheap by design: this is the metal detector, not the assay.
  • Contacts → emails — 1.00 / 1.96 / 2.85 / 3.70 / 4.50 sends per contact for sequences of 1–5, derived from ~8% cumulative reply and ~2% bounce attrition. Not a published figure.
  • One denominator: unique prospects contacted. The metric is meetings booked (or sales closed) ÷ prospects, and every rate on this page uses that base. This is forced by the test, not a preference — randomisation is at the person level, so a prospect who receives three emails is one trial. Published per-prospect bands: below-average <0.4%, average 0.4–0.8%, above-average 0.8–1.5%, top quartile 1.5–3.0%.
  • Vendor figures quoted per send are converted, not discarded. Several sources define reply and meeting rates as "÷ total emails delivered", which is why published benchmarks span an implausible range — the spread is denominators, not performance. Deck 4's Gong figure of 0.29% per email is 344 emails per meeting; at 2.85 sends per prospect that is 0.83% per prospect, which lands in the above-average band rather than looking like an outlier. Woodpecker's per-prospect 8.3% reply rate for 3–5 step sequences reconciles the same way against Saleshandy's 3.4% per delivered email. Both decks are consistent with the bands above once put in the same units.
  • Cycle length — derived, not chosen. Send gaps widen by 2 days each step, so the locked 3-email sequence at a 3-day first gap lands on days 0 · 3 · 8; add the reply tail for 20 days to verdict. Buying inboxes cannot compress this.
  • Mailbox capacity — sends/day × the working days inside a cycle (5/7 of calendar). Warm-up is not modelled: a new mailbox delivers roughly 35% of this in its first month, so add a cycle before the clock starts.
  • Not modelled — multiple-comparison correction (screening 18 cells at α=.05 yields ~1 false positive per pass), segments too small to fill an arm, and reply-handling labour.
